Action item from the Quietline incident review: the alert deduplicator collapsed distinct pages from two separate services because their fingerprint keys omitted the service name. Owner: platform reliability rotation. We will extend the fingerprint to include service and environment, add a regression test covering cross-service collisions, and backfill a week of suppressed alerts to confirm nothing critical was hidden. Target: before the next release cut. The full proposal and rollout plan are documented on the page below.

wiki page, tadug-yagap: https://jira.qorvelsys.internal/pages/browse/display/projects/5e6c

Handover: Fennick Functions — Cold Start Mitigation

To whoever picks this up: plugin authors keep hitting slow cold starts on the Fennick runtime because heavyweight imports run at module load. We now pre-warm a small pool and cap initialization time; plugins exceeding the cap get deferred. Document this clearly for external authors. The current warm-pool configuration follows.

service settings:
[druix]
host = druix.zemvargrid.example
user = druix_svc
database = druix_prod

## Runbook: Ledgerleaf spreadsheet export eating memory

If the export worker climbs past 2 GB, it's almost always someone pulling the full Quartley ledger with formulas enabled. Restart the worker pool first — that clears 90% of pages. Then check the export queue depth before anything fancy. To inspect stuck jobs directly, connect to the exports database with the string below.

database URL for hawip-kagap: redis://rusok_svc:bMCaqek7MRWIOJ@db-8501.zarqeltech.corp:5432/sileth

Needs sign-off before merge: the Crashfunnel pipeline now batches mobile crash reports every 30s instead of streaming them one by one. Cuts ingest costs a lot, but symbolication lags slightly. Tests are green and staging looks fine. Can't ship without approval from the pipeline owner, who is named below.

signatory, yahog-badug: Quenix Ulaael

Subject: AgriLink Gateway 2.4 rollout

Welcome, new folks. The AgriLink telemetry gateway now batches tractor sensor readings every 30 seconds instead of streaming, which cuts cellular costs on remote Harrowfield deployments. Please verify your staging units reconnect cleanly after the update. For reference when filing issues, the trace token for this build is below.

build token for yahig-kaguf: htk3_c19